Acquisition Delay after Trigger

Hello,

 

we are using the USB-6363-NI device to acquire voltage data and trigger a Prime 95B Photometrics camera. The software is programmed in MATLAB using the Data Acquisition Toolbox (unfortunately, we still use the old session interface). Our problem is that we see a delay between the Start-Trigger for the camera and the data acquisition via the analog input channels of the ni board.

 

The following picture shows a scope measurement. The white line indicates the start of the trigger for the camera. The red line shows the time when our recordings via the analog input channels start.

 

danschw_0-1638530394490.png

 

As we can see there must be a time delay between the trigger and the start of the measurements of the NI board. This leads to incomplete data acquisition in MATLAB.

 

The figure below shows the recording of two analog input channels. The lower subplot illustrates the Expose Out signal of the images. It can be seen that the signal of the first image starts on a high level, indicating that the camera is already exposing. However, we should see start at zero and a rise afterwards.

 

danschw_1-1638530394496.png

 

How can we synchronize the start of the data acquisition and the trigger signal given to the camera? And why is the delay introduced in the first place?
